Charcoal is the body-text near-black for #a8a071: its slight blue cast keeps type crisp beside a warm colour where pure #000 looks heavy.
Cornflower Blue sits directly opposite #a8a071 on the wheel — the strongest contrast one hue can give another, so use it small: a button, a link colour, one highlight.

| #a8a071 as text | Ratio | AA | AA large | AAA | Fix |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Aaon white | 2.65:1 | fail | fail | fail | |
Aaon black | 7.93:1 | pass | pass | pass | Passes AAA — no fix needed. |
Fixes keep hue and saturation and move lightness only, so the suggestion stays on-brand. Ratios are symmetric: the same numbers apply with #a8a071 as the background.
